Unlocking the Benefits of Functional Fitness Exercises for a Healthier You

Functional Fitness Exercises: Unlocking the Benefits for a Healthier You

When it comes to achieving a healthier lifestyle, incorporating functional fitness exercises into your routine can make a significant difference. These exercises focus on movements that mimic real-life activities, helping you build strength, flexibility, and stability that translates into improved daily functioning. In this article, we will explore the various benefits of functional fitness exercises and how they can enhance your overall well-being.

The Physical Benefits

Functional fitness exercises offer a wide range of physical benefits that can positively impact your body and overall health.

Here are some key advantages:

  1. Improved Strength: Functional exercises engage multiple muscle groups simultaneously, helping you develop overall body strength. By performing movements such as squats, lunges, and push-ups, you can target various muscle groups and build functional strength that translates into improved performance in daily activities.
  2. Enhanced Flexibility: Many functional exercises involve dynamic stretching, which helps improve flexibility and range of motion. This increased flexibility can reduce the risk of injury and improve your overall physical performance.
  3. Better Balance and Stability: Functional fitness exercises often require you to maintain balance and stability while performing movements. This helps strengthen your core muscles and improves your body’s ability to maintain balance, reducing the risk of falls and injuries.
  4. Increased Endurance: Regularly engaging in functional fitness exercises can improve your cardiovascular endurance. These exercises often involve continuous movements that elevate your heart rate, helping you build stamina and endurance over time.

The Mental and Emotional Benefits

Functional fitness exercises not only benefit your physical health but also have a positive impact on your mental and emotional well-being. 

Here’s how:

  1. Reduced Stress: Engaging in physical activity, including functional fitness exercises, releases endorphins, which are known as “feel-good” hormones. These endorphins help reduce stress levels, promote relaxation, and improve your overall mood.
  2. Enhanced Cognitive Function: Regular physical activity, including functional fitness exercises, has been linked to improved cognitive function. Exercise increases blood flow to the brain, promoting better memory, focus, and overall cognitive performance.
  3. Boosted Confidence: As you progress in your functional fitness journey and witness improvements in your strength, flexibility, and overall physical abilities, your self-confidence naturally increases. This boost in confidence can have a positive impact on various aspects of your life.

How to Incorporate Functional Fitness Exercises

Now that you understand the benefits of functional fitness exercises, let’s explore how you can incorporate them into your fitness routine:

  1. Consult a Professional: If you’re new to functional fitness, it’s advisable to seek guidance from a certified fitness professional who can assess your fitness level and provide you with a personalized exercise plan.
  2. Start Slowly: Begin with basic functional exercises that target major muscle groups. As you become more comfortable and confident, gradually increase the intensity and complexity of your workouts.
  3. Focus on Proper Form: It’s essential to prioritize proper form and technique when performing functional fitness exercises. This ensures that you engage the correct muscles and reduces the risk of injury.
  4. Include Variety: Incorporate a mix of exercises that target different muscle groups and movement patterns. This variety not only keeps your workouts interesting but also ensures balanced muscle development.
  5. Listen to Your Body: Pay attention to how your body feels during and after exercise. If you experience pain or discomfort, modify or stop the exercise and consult a professional if needed.

Frequently Asked Questions

1. Can anyone do functional fitness exercises?

Functional fitness exercises can be modified to suit different fitness levels and abilities. However, it’s always advisable to consult a fitness professional before starting any new exercise program, especially if you have any underlying health conditions.

2. How often should I incorporate functional fitness exercises into my routine?

The frequency of your functional fitness workouts will depend on your fitness goals and overall fitness level. It’s generally recommended to engage in functional fitness exercises at least two to three times a week.

3. Can functional fitness exercises help with weight loss?

Functional fitness exercises can contribute to weight loss when combined with a balanced diet and overall calorie deficit. These exercises help build lean muscle mass, which can increase your metabolism and calorie-burning potential.

4. Are functional fitness exercises suitable for older adults?

Functional fitness exercises can be beneficial for older adults as they help improve balance, strength, and overall mobility. However, it’s essential to start with exercises that are appropriate for your fitness level and consult a professional if needed.

5. Can functional fitness exercises be done at home?

Absolutely! Many functional fitness exercises can be performed at home with little to no equipment. Bodyweight exercises, resistance bands, and stability balls are great options for incorporating functional fitness into your home workouts.

6. Can functional fitness exercises help prevent injuries?

Yes, functional fitness exercises can help improve balance, stability, and overall body strength, which can reduce the risk of injuries. By strengthening the muscles and joints involved in everyday movements, you’ll be better equipped to handle physical challenges and minimize the likelihood of injuries.

7. Are functional fitness exercises suitable for athletes?

Absolutely! Functional fitness exercises can be highly beneficial for athletes as they improve overall strength, power, agility, and coordination. These exercises can enhance athletic performance and help prevent sports-related injuries.
